Choose the word or set of words that best completes the following sentence.

He was                      and known to make friends easily with his friendly,                      banter.

Tap to reveal answer

Answer

To be "gregarious" means to be social and to enjoy companionship. To be "loquacious" is to be talkative. In this case, it makes sense that a gregarious, social person would be talkative.
